Common questions

The timer finished while my phone was locked. Did it count?
Yes. The timer is based on wall-clock time, not on the app staying awake. When you come back, it has already caught up and moved to the next phase.

I'm not getting notifications when a session ends.
Open Settings › Notifications › Pomodoro and make sure Allow Notifications is on. The app asks for permission the first time you start a session; if you declined, this is the only way to turn it back on.

Can I change how long a focus session runs?
Yes. In Settings you can set focus length anywhere from 5 to 120 minutes, set your own short and long break lengths, and choose how many focus sessions run before a long break.

My iPhone and Apple Watch disagree about the timer.
The two stay in sync whenever they can reach each other. If they've drifted apart, open the app on both with the watch nearby and they will settle on the same state. If it keeps happening, please email me with what each device was showing.

Where did my completed tasks go?
Completed tasks move to the Archive at the end of the day, grouped by date.

Is there a way to back up or sync my tasks to another iPhone?
No. Everything is stored on your device only, which is also why none of it is visible to me. There is no export at the moment.
